"I mean, I think anybody would say, in the ideal world, you draft a guy who ... health customer careIndianapolis Colts Reich was a coaching intern for the Indianapolis Colts from 2006 to 2007. In 2008, he served as an offensive coaching staff assistant for the Colts.
